环境 BerkeleyDB版本:6.2.32 。 操作系统:CentOS Linux release 7.3.1611。 下载BerkeleyDB,上传到待安装的服务器上。 解压缩软件 tar -zxvf db-6.2.32.tar.gz 编译软件 进入解压后的文件夹中 cd ...
由于性能原因,我们打算将关系型数据库转移到内存数据库中 在内存数据库产品的选型中,我们确定的候选对象有Redis和Berkeley DB Redis查询效率不错,并且支持丰富的数据存储结构,但不支持多索引,这样对于比较复杂的sql移植可能会造成数据膨胀 Berkeley DB只支持简单的Key Value, 但支持多索引查询,对我们目前的应用来说,移植起来更有优势 下面我们看看,如何为DB建立二级 ...
2013-09-26 07:56 1 4191 推荐指数:
环境 BerkeleyDB版本:6.2.32 。 操作系统:CentOS Linux release 7.3.1611。 下载BerkeleyDB,上传到待安装的服务器上。 解压缩软件 tar -zxvf db-6.2.32.tar.gz 编译软件 进入解压后的文件夹中 cd ...
为了能够更快的查找数据,就需要创建对应的索引来帮助我们高效的完成查询。 索引名称不会显示,它只会为您加速搜索和查询。 标准语法: CREATE INDEX 索引名称 ON 表名(列名) 我们创建一个actor的表格 CREATE TABLE actor ...
BerkeleyDB库简介 BerkeleyDB(简称为BDB)是一种以key-value为结构的嵌入式数据库引擎: 嵌入式:bdb提供了一系列应用程序接口(API),调用这些接口很简单,应用程序和bdb所提供的库一起编译/链接成为可执行程序; NOSQL:bdb不支持SQL ...
1、创建索引 create index 索引名 on 表名(列名); 2、删除索引 drop index 索引名; 3、创建组合索引 create index 索引名 on 表名(列名1,,列名2); *查看目标表中已添加的索引 ...
1、创建索引 create index 索引名 on 表名(列名); 2、删除索引 drop index 索引名; 3、创建组合索引 create index 索引名 on 表名(列名1,,列名2); *查看 ...
1.1. 实现步骤 第一步:创建一个Directory对象,也就是索引库存放的位置。 第二步:创建一个indexReader对象,需要指定Directory对象。 第三步:创建一个indexsearcher对象,需要指定IndexReader对象 第四步:创建一个 ...
MongoDB 覆盖索引查询 官方的MongoDB的文档中说明,覆盖查询是以下的查询: 所有的查询字段是索引的一部分 所有的查询返回字段在同一个索引中 由于所有出现在查询中的字段是索引的一部分, MongoDB 无需在整个数据文档中检索匹配查询条件和返回使用相同索引的查询 ...
1、 #删除单个索引 2、#删除多个指定索引,中间用逗号隔开 3、#模糊匹配删除 4、#使用通配符,删除所有的索引 5、#获取当前索引 6、如果存储不够可以设置 ...